Ingredients

Scale
  • 15.5 oz. black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 15.5 oz. black-eyed peas, drained and rinsed
  • 15 oz. sweet corn, drained
  • 1 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• ½ cup red bell pepper, diced
  • ½ cup orange bell pepper, diced
  • ½ cup red onion, diced
  • 1 tsp. chili powder
  • ½ tsp. kosher salt
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up olive oil
  • ⅓ cup white apple vinegar
  • 1 tbsp. fresh lime juice
  • ¼ tsp. garlic powder

Instructions

  1. Prepare the beans and corn by draining and rinsing them under cold water. Pat dry with paper towels.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the black beans, black-eyed peas, sweet corn, chopped cilantro, diced red bell pepper, orange bell pepper, and red onion.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together chili powder, kosher salt, granulated sugar, olive oil, white apple vinegar, fresh lime juice, and garlic powder until smooth.
  4. Pour the dressing over the bean mixture and stir gently until everything is well coated.
  5.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ld before serving.
